About This Book
Did you know colors can tell amazing stories? Red means firecrackers that light up the sky, gold shines like lucky coins, and brown tastes like yummy peanut puffs! Discover the magic of Chinese New Year through colors that celebrate joy and tradition.

Quick Assessment
This bilingual picture book introduces young readers to Chinese and English color words through vibrant illustrations tied to traditional Chinese New Year objects. Suitable for early readers aged 5-8, it combines cultural education with simple language and includes informative back matter to enhance understanding. The book offers a gentle, colorful introduction to an important cultural celebration without any intense content.
